Aloittelijan kysymyksiä

Liittynyt
17.12.2016
Viestejä
27
Tekisi mieli kokeilla ohjelmointia, Aloittaako pythonista vai mistä? Miten kokeneemmat suosittelisi aloittamaan esim pythonin opettelun? onko olemassa jotain sovelluksia millä oppia? entäpä web-sivuja?
 
Itse lähtisin liikenteeseen tästä: Ohjelmoinnin MOOC – 2017

Jos taas Python kiinnostaa, niin nämä on myös hyviä vaihtoehtoja:
Introduction to Computer Science and Programming Using Python
Introduction to Computing using Python
https://www.edx.org/course/introduction-python-absolute-beginner-microsoft-dev236x
https://www.edx.org/course/introduction-python-fundamentals-microsoft-dev274x

MIT:n kurssi on luultavastikin noista laadukkain ja opettaa ohjelmointia myös yleisesti.

Edit:
Lisätääs vielä listalle tämä: Introduction to Computer Science
Kyseessä on todella laadukkaasti totetettu ohjelmoinnin kurssi Harvardilta.
 
Viimeksi muokattu:
Tekisi mieli kokeilla ohjelmointia, Aloittaako pythonista vai mistä? Miten kokeneemmat suosittelisi aloittamaan esim pythonin opettelun? onko olemassa jotain sovelluksia millä oppia? entäpä web-sivuja?

Python on mukava kieli opetella ohjemointia, materiaalia on saatavilla valtavasti ja kielen perusteet on helppo omaksua. Pythonilla saa pienellä vaivalla paljon aikaiseksi. Tekisin aluksi jonkun Codecademy-tyyppisen interaktiivisen tutoriaalin tai muutaman, ja sitten lähtisin ratkomaan tehtäviä alkaen yksinkertaisista pulmista. Python on aika käytetty kieli, joten varmasti ei mene oppi hukkaan. Alla random-linkkejä, parempiakin voi olla.

Learn Python
CodingBat Python
Python basic - Exercises, Practice, Solution - w3resource
 
Youtubesta löytää paljon hyviä Python videoita. Varmaan pienempi kynnys opiskella kuin enrollata johonkin yliopiston kurssille...
 
Youtubesta löytää paljon hyviä Python videoita. Varmaan pienempi kynnys opiskella kuin enrollata johonkin yliopiston kurssille...
Tuo kurssi ei käsittääkseni vaadi ilmoittautumista (tai ei ainakaan arviolta pari vuotta sitten vaatinut) vaan sitä voi vääntää omaan tahtiin. YouTuben ongelmana taas on se, että video etenee siihen tahtiin mihin etenee eikä siitä ole helppo tarkistaa mitään yksittäisiä asioita. Lisäksi hyvien opetusvideoiden löytäminen voi olla oma haasteensa, koska videoita varmasti riittää ja niiden hyvien löytäminen joukosta voi olla (tai voi olla olematta) haastavaa. Varmaan hyvät videoehdotukset ovat täälläkin ihan tervetulleita. Joka tapauskessa joillekin videot ovat silti mainio oppimistapa mutta joillekin taas eivät.
 
HY:n Ohjelmoinnin MOOCille yläpeukkua täältä. Ei oo Python, mutta tuo antaa hyvät ainekset vasta-alkajalle. Tai näin sen itse koen aloittelijana.

Tuolla Edx:ssä kurssien taso voi olla tosi paskasta tosi hyvään. MIT:n kursseja oon muutaman käynyt ja ne ovat ainakin olleet pääsääntöisesti hyviä. Noista ohjelmoinnin kursseista ei ole kokemusta.
 
Kysäsenpä tässä ketjussa.
Millä kannattaisi lähteä liikenteeseen koodauksen opettelussa tarhaikäisen kanssa?
 
Kysäsenpä tässä ketjussa.
Millä kannattaisi lähteä liikenteeseen koodauksen opettelussa tarhaikäisen kanssa?

Koska lukeminen eikä engl.kielisten videoiden katseleminen liene scopessa, niin tässä yksi marssijärjestys visuaalisen ohjelmointilogiikan harjoittelemisen kautta. Luulenpa, että #1 ja #2 ovat tarhaikäiselle sopivat, mutta haluttaessa voidaan edetä myös pidemmälle:

1. Anybody can learn | Code.org
2. Scratch - Home
3. Scratch - Imagine, Program, Share
4. CodeCombat: Learn to Code by Playing a Game

Itse olen käyttänyt näitä opettaessani ohjelmointia 1. - 6. luokkalaisille.
 

Statistiikka

Viestiketjuista
261 839
Viestejä
4 548 821
Jäsenet
74 852
Uusin jäsen
eirich

Hinta.fi

Back
Ylös Bottom